According to Gartner, AI TRiSM (AI Trust, Risk, and Security Management) tops the list of the latest computer technology trends for 2024.

AI Trust, risk, and security management. This approach supports the management of AI models, ensuring their integrity, reliability, resilience, and transparency, and also ensures data protection through content anomaly detection, data protection, application security, model management, and attack resilience. What are the effects of this approach? First, it improves model accuracy and consistency, and enables better error control in the decision-making process. Second, it ensures greater fairness in AI-based applications. By 2026, enterprises implementing TRiSM controls in AI-based applications are expected to improve the accuracy of their decisions by eliminating 80% of incorrect and false information.

The Importance of AI TRiSM for SAP In the digital age, where AI algorithms decide everything from mortgages to medical diagnoses, it's become critical to ensure these systems are not only effective but also fair and secure. AI TRiSM focuses on ensuring AI model governance, which includes:

  • Model Interpretation and Simplicity:Enables understanding of how AI models make decisions, which is crucial for building trust and accountability.
  • AI Data Protection:Ensures that data used by AI models is protected, safeguarding data privacy and integrity.
  • Model Operations:Focuses on maintaining and managing AI models to keep them current and effective in a dynamically changing environment.


AI TRiSM Impact on Industry and Society

Implementing AI TRiSM has far-reaching implications for industries and society. In medicine, ensuring that algorithms are fair and transparent can avoid biases and errors that could impact diagnosis or treatment. In the financial sector, risk and security management can protect against fraud and ensure fair treatment of customers. The Future with AI TRiSM
